In Campbell Soup Company’s ongoing efforts to represent innovation, progression, and a stimulation of local economic growth, the company wanted to construct a cutting-edge, ecologically friendly structure to house employee services. The 85,000-SF structure highlights the world headquarters while welcoming visitors to the corporate campus. The desire for a functional service area and representation of Campbell as a market-leading food company led KlingStubbins to the creation of a contemporary, aesthetically pleasing design rooted in the Campbell brand and rich company history. The Campbell Employee Center consists of two levels and a partial lower level. The main level houses a cafeteria, servery, kitchen, employee store, as well as the lobby / reception area and security central. The health and fitness center and storage areas are located on the lower level. Training center and office space are incorporated into the upper level.
